Dutch Games Association was founded in 2008 to create a healthy climate for the Dutch games industry to grow, flourish and expand. As a sector organisation, we fulfil a wide variety of needs to Connect, Serve and Inspire the industry, in the Netherlands and abroad.
DGA organises and attends relevant events and connects interested parties in order to stimulate business opportunities and general growth of the industry. Furthermore, we act as the voice to the government and international organisations on relevant subjects that are of concern to the Dutch games industry.
